The older female frames all have very similar styles that are less distinct or intricate, and I'm glad to see them make the frames overall more detailed.[/QUOTE] Certainly, each frame does have a distinct look; however, when you look at most of the frames, there is a still a shared aesthetic between them. There is this balance between biological armour and mechanical parts, flowing scripts and insignias stencilled onto the more rigid parts of the frame. Each of them are distinctive, but still all look like they come from the same faction. They have a strong visual identity, like every other faction in the game. However, with some of the others this gets thrown out the window. Vauban looks straight up Corpus, with no biotech influence whatsoever. Ash has no visible machinery, essentially being a guy in a morphsuit with kebab meat strapped to his arms. Banshee's armour is just a collection of curved plates, with neither mechanical nor biotech influence appearing. And, to complete the circle, Zephyr looks like an infested creature, not a warframe. They don't fit into the overall visual identity that defines the Tenno as a faction, which I why I dislike their designs; for a game that is exceptionally good in the aesthetics department, the fact that a good chunk of the playable classes don't look like they should be in their faction grates with me. Extra detail is great, but it doesn't automatically make the design better.
